When humidity in a room stays above 60 percent for extended periods, any organic material — paper-backed… #### Professional Mold Remediation Process ### Inspection and Diagnosis Each situation is individual, so the work begins with a full diagnostic survey. The team checks structural elements for signs of fungal growth, probes wall cavities with moisture meters, and maps the areas where contamination has reached the deepest layers. The evaluation also sets the scope of containment: how many rooms require isolation, where air machines will be placed, and what disposal procedures apply… ### Containment The work zone is isolated from the rest of the building using polyethylene sheeting and negative-pressure air machines that keep disturbed spores from drifting into clean areas. Affected surfaces are misted with water so that particles do not lift into the air during scraping. Without this step, cleaning one room can… ### Drying and Dehumidification The structure must be dried completely before restoration can begin. Industrial fans and dehumidifiers run continuously until moisture readings in the walls and framing drop to acceptable levels.
